sometimes saying brand names can be so hard and confusing. so i decided to share the right pronunciation of some of the prominent brand names. somebody say tongue twister ?



Agnes B : Anne-yes Be
Anna Sui : Anna Swee
Azzedine Alaia : Azz-eh-DEEN Ah-ly-ah
Bottega Veneta : Bo-TAY-ga Ve-NE-tah
Chanel : Sha-nel
Chanel 2.55 : Chanel two fifty five NOT Chanel two point five five
Chloe : KLO-ee
Christian Dior : KREE-styaan DEE-or
Christian Louboutin : KREE-styaan Lu-bu-TAHN
Comme Des Garcons : KOM Deh Gah-SOHN
Cristobal Balenciaga : Kriz-taw-bahl Bah-len-see-AH-gah
Dolce & Gabbana : DOL-chay and Gab-BAH-nah
Dries Van Noten : Drees Van NOTE-ahn
Francesco Biasia : Franne-CHESS-Koh Bee-AH-see-ah
Ghesquire : Guess-koo-are
Gianfranco Ferre : Jee-an-fran-ko Ferr-ay
Giles Deacon : Jy-els Deekon
Giorgio Armani : Jor-ji-o Ar-ma-nee
Givenchy : Jee-von-she
Gucci : Goochie
Hermes : Er-MEZ
Isaac Mizrahi : Eye-zak Miz-ra-hee
Issey Miyake : E-say Me-ya-kay
Lanvin : Lon-ven (with an almost non-existent n in "ven")
Jil Sander : Jil Sunder
John Galliano : John Gall-lee-a-no
Karl Lagerfeld : Ka-ral La-ger-fell-d
Kris Van Assche : Kris Van Ash
Lacroix : La-kwa
Loewe : Low-ehh-vay
Louis Vuitton : Loo-wee Voo-tahn
Manolo Blahnik : Muh-no-low Blo-nick
Martin Margiela : Maar-TEEN Maar-GEE-lah
Miu Miu : Myoo Myoo
Moschino : Moskeeno
Proenza-Schouler : Pro-en-za Skool-er
Pucci : Poochie
Roberto Cavalli : RO-ber-to Ka-VA-lee
Salvatore Ferragamo : Sal-va-tor Ferr-A-ga-mo
Tsubi : Soo-bee
Versace : Vir-Saa-Che
